M70 Fullstock
Classic style – contemporary precision
The M70 Fullstock hunting rifle features a full stock made of high-quality walnut wood that extends along the entire length of the barrel. Based on the original Mauser locking system, this hunting combines a proven and reliable mechanism with superior craftsmanship.
The chrome-vanadium steel barrel, made using the cold forging method, guarantees long-lasting precision. The fullstock version is ideal for hunters who appreciate a classic design but don’t compromise on reliability and performance.
The M70 hunting rifle provides complete safety thanks to a lever-type safety that efficiently blocks the trigger system. Metal swivels make it possible to assemble a sling.
Trigger mechanism can be:
The user can choose among three sophisticated options:
• Single trigger
• Single DAT trigger (pre-triggering by pushing the trigger forward, after which the trigger pull is low)
• Double trigger (pre-triggering with one trigger, after which the trigger pull on the other trigger is low)
There are four factory-made threads (with protective screws) on the receiver of the hunting rifle for assembly of mounts for optical devices.
As standard, the hunting rifle comes with iron sights – rear open type and front sight of the post type with a guard.
The surface treatment is done carefully: the metal parts are blued, while the wooden elements are oiled and polished, which further emphasizes the natural beauty of the walnut wood.
